×

js判断无鼠标点击无键盘输入

js判断无鼠标点击无键盘输入(js怎么判断鼠标是否在某个div内)

admin admin 发表于2023-05-22 15:27:16 浏览42 评论0

抢沙发发表评论

本文目录一览:

高分请求JavaScript高人们:如何用JavaScript判断鼠标键盘无动作?

1、obj.ondblclick=mousestatus; 在ie7下可以通过,改动在两个地方,首先把一个函数付给一个对象的参数的时候后面不要加()否则就是调用这个函数了。第二,html对象的事件属性都是小写。

2、在div的mouseout事件和window的blur事件中标志这个状态,比如div的属性上div.mousein=false 然后在按钮的点击事件中判断div的mousein属性 if ( div.mousein ) .估计楼主一个按钮一个响应函数用在不同的地方了吧。

3、那是不可能同时按下的。不会有绝对同时的事 那你在处理的时候 只能当两次时间都发生的时候再进行处理 无论是先按的左还是右 只有当监听器得到2个时间都发生的情况下 才进行处理。

4、JavaScript有onmouseover、onmouseup、onmousedown、onmouemove等很多事件,只有在html页面的标签绑定这些事件就可以捕获鼠标的这些动作事件。

5、只要鼠标一放在超链接上面,DIV就消失,onmouseover就根本不管用啊! 勉强可以用啦。 - - 反正思想就是判断 鼠标 事件的 边界。你自己再修改吧。 代码中还是有些错误 ,我给 try{} 了。 你自己调试下。-js判断无鼠标点击无键盘输入

6、几乎所有的浏览器或桌面型程序的 API 都允许通过程序派发事件(不需要键盘或鼠标物理触击)。

用JS怎么判断有键盘可用

1、没有确切的方法,只能模拟绑定KeyPress事件,而且事件触发能通过按键的值。

2、if(event.keyCode==13)alert(enter!);这个方法应该知道吧。

3、dom。 关于使用js对xml文件的dom编程,我们这暂时不讲。到讲ajax的时候在给大家讲解。 dom分为htmldom与xmldom。 可以借助数据库编程来讲清dom编程分类。

4、当按钮被按下时,发生 keydown 事件。keydown()方法触发 keydown 事件,或规定当发生 keydown 事件时运行的函数。

5、你可以根据文本框的 onchange这样的事件来判断。你的目的就是每一次输入的时候判断一下长度。onchange就是文本改变的时候响应的,没输入一次都会有响应。

如何在js中判断如果页面没有操作就自动保存?

可以通过document.hidden属性判断当前页面是否是激活状态。

这个放在UI界面渲染完之后,以此达到打开页面后脚本的一些参数自动设置为上一次运行时的参数配置。

只用 js 是做不到的。如果能做到,想想看所有的网站都能随便往你硬盘里存文件了,那不是分分钟中毒么。

相关的功能已经被浏览器屏蔽了。关闭页面不会触发任何js事件,只有离开页面可以触发unload事件,这个离开包括关闭、跳转。

这在IE浏览器中往往会弹出一个js错误提示框,影响用户体验。所以比较好的做法是,在访问页面元素的属性或方法之前,先判断此页面元素是否存在。

表单网页自动保存代码是JS。根据查询信息相关显示,这段JS的功能是每隔一段时间就会把已经填值的表单元素的值保存起来提交到后台,然后在正常提交表单后,会再次发送一个请求通知后台把先前提交的数据删除。

js中怎样控制不满足条件时不让键盘输入

1、用keydown和keyup事件同时进行控制,比如有一个变量,当该按键摁下时为false,按键摁起是为true。我的代码里你只需要修改两处就可以了。

2、在js中input标签禁止输入的方法有:readonly规定输入字段为只读可复制,但是,用户可以使用Tab键切换到该字段,可选择,可以接收焦点,还可以选中或拷贝其文本。

3、//-- --- 无论是按键还是用鼠标复制,都无法输入内容。虽然实现了效果,但别完全依赖JS来规范输入。在服务器端再验证一下比较可靠。

4、); // 替换为点击后的效果 //以上为第7行 } else { alert(啊,很抱歉,点击失败了。

5、你可以根据文本框的 onchange这样的事件来判断。你的目的就是每一次输入的时候判断一下长度。onchange就是文本改变的时候响应的,没输入一次都会有响应。

6、html编辑器、浏览器。首先,打开html编辑器,新建带输入框的html文件,例如:index.html。在index.html的标签中,输入js代码:。浏览器运行index.html页面,此时文本框只能输入满足条件的数,例如14。-js判断无鼠标点击无键盘输入